Features of GMT Fiberglass Board

(1) Non-toxic and Odorless: When automotive interior components made from lightweight GMT are kept at 90°C for 16 hours, they do not release any odors or toxic gases, ensuring they are harmless to human health.

(2) Energy-Saving: Its lightweight nature helps reduce the overall weight of a vehicle, leading to lower energy consumption.

(3) Flame Retardancy: Lightweight GMT exhibits excellent flame retardancy. Its combustion rate is well below the 100mm/min requirement specified in the Chinese national standard GB8410-1994. Furthermore, our company's independently developed flame-retardant fiberglass board meets the stringent flame retardancy standards for commercial passenger vehicles.

(4) High Strength: GMT (also known as thermoplastic felt) boasts superior tensile strength, flexural strength, and impact resistance, with performance characteristics that significantly surpass materials like hemp fiberboard, wood powder board, and polyurethane.

(5) Moisture and Mold Resistance: Due to the low water absorption properties of glass fibers, the final products are non-absorbent, do not deform, and are resistant to mold and mildew.

(6) Excellent Insulation and Absorption: Its porous, web-like structure provides excellent sound insulation, sound absorption, shock absorption, and breathability.

(7) Excellent Formability: The material is easy to mold with short cycle times, leading to high production efficiency. It also causes minimal wear and corrosion on molds, making it suitable for stable, large-scale manufacturing.

(8) Superior Mold-Filling Capability: During compression molding, lightweight GMT can expand to over four times its original sheet thickness. This unique property allows for the creation of parts with complex geometries and non-uniform thicknesses.

(9) High Dimensional Stability: Once molded, the parts exhibit no spring-back and maintain excellent dimensional stability. Even after being stored at 150°C for 1,000 hours, the product's performance characteristics show no significant degradation.

Product Applications

Due to its light weight, high impact toughness, ease of molding, short cycle times, and suitability for mass production, GMT material is particularly well-suited for the automotive industry.

1. Bus and Coach Manufacturing: Headliners/ceilings, route display boards, engine compartment covers, battery boxes, window frames, driver's doors, passenger doors, radiator covers, mudguards, dashboards, guardrails, headlight housings, and protective panels.

2. Truck Manufacturing: Cabs, doors, hoods, and bumpers.

3. Four-Wheeled Light Vehicle Manufacturing: Doors, hoods, front covers, radiator fan blades, door handles, headlight housings, axle covers, and dashboards.

4. Motorcycle Manufacturing: Engine side panels, mudguards, luggage racks, cooling fans, and brake levers.

5. Train Manufacturing: Window frames, shutters, axle box covers, battery boxes, lavatory flooring, roof panels, lavatory sinks, distribution boxes, ceiling vents, fan blades, windowsills, and water storage tanks.

It is also used as protective panels in the construction industry and for manufacturing chemical storage containers, reusable crates (turnover boxes), and various containers in the packaging industry.
